Implementing smart home automation in Saudi Arabia generally involves choosing between platform-based solutions—often managed through a single app—and individual device control. Hub-based platforms provided by brands like STC can coordinate multiple devices, delivering unified control. Compatibility with popular international assistants (such as Google Assistant or Amazon Alexa, where regionally supported) is a common design goal. However, some imported devices may require adjustment for full network functionality in Saudi homes.

Wireless standards play a significant role in determining device integration. Many smart home systems in Saudi Arabia utilize Wi-Fi due to its prevalence and ease of deployment, while others depend on wireless protocols like Zigbee or Z-Wave for improved battery life or mesh capabilities. When integrating devices from multiple manufacturers, residents often consult professional installers or refer to supplier documentation to confirm inter-device communication and avoid technical conflicts.
Privacy and security are critical considerations when enabling remote control and monitoring capabilities. Products sold in Saudi Arabia typically offer encryption and user authentication to safeguard personal information. Some systems allow users to store data locally or opt for cloud-based storage, although agreements with providers may dictate data handling practices. Examining device compatibility with local regulations and privacy preferences can help ensure systems are compliant and trusted within the household.
Retrofitting existing properties for automation may require additional hardware or network upgrades to enable new devices. For older buildings, wireless modules and smart plugs can provide a means to introduce automation without significant renovations. In contrast, new constructions might support pre-installed controls or integrated wiring. The choice between retrofitting and purpose-built automation can influence both budget and achievable functionality, making early planning essential for Saudi home residents seeking tailored solutions.
